| The invention disclosed a digital watermark embedding and extraction method and device in the text images of black-and-white value. The embedding method includes locating the regions of effective characters in the text image, grouping the regions to count the number of black spots in each region, calculating the first pixel number need to turn off in each region according to the relative relationship of the number of black spots in each region, watermark strings, and the first step length, and overturning the pixels in each region according to the first number. The extraction method includes locating the regions of effective characters in the text image, grouping the regions to count the number of black spots in each region, extracting the bit strings of embedded watermark information according to the relative relationship of the number of black spots in each region. The invention can better resist the attack of printing, scanning and copying with good visual effects and a lot of embedded information, which has universal property in the field of digital printing. | |||
